Transaction fa34b5281a10cc33eeb87a934865b4100253ccb16d31ab637e09b8dd37a5208b

1 Input
2 Outputs
  • fa34b5281a10cc33eeb87a934865b4100253ccb16d31ab637e09b8dd37a5208b:0
  • value  12908
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• fa34b5281a10cc33eeb87a934865b4100253ccb16d31ab637e09b8dd37a5208b:1
  • value  309070
    address  38CKrRF7pGYkdbZETf5a47ZEYUCaKyf1JL